Duties Description JOB DUTIES INCLUDE BUT ARE NOT LIMITED TO THE FOLLOWING:
• The incumbent will function as the facility Incident Review Coordinator, overseeing the Incident Review Process (IRMA entry, monitoring the status of investigations, liaison with OIIA and IMU).
• The incumbent will act as chairperson of the Special Review Committee, as well as liaison with State Operations to ensure timely and efficient submittal and investigation of all incidents involving the DDSO.
• The incumbent, with oversight from the Regional QM/IR Director will provide training and technical assistance on the incident process, to the facility as needed.
